If you’ve never heard of RS2, it’s a huge battlefront similar to the Battlefield series. It promises 64-player maps based on tactics, teamwork, and cooperation. If you’ve played any of the previous Rising Storm games, you know that they don’t skimp on realism. RS2 will have brutally realistic with historical accuracy, graphics, and sound that’ll create an atmospheric gameplay experience.
Rising Storm 2: Vietnam will have vastly different weaponry for the two forces. The Vietnamese will use guerrilla weapons, such as traps, ambushes, and close-range weapons whereas the US forces will have aircraft, gunships, napalm, and other weapons that were actually used during wartime. This offers some authentic gameplay based on the war and contributes to the realism of the Rising Storm series.
This game isn’t about running and gunning, impossible plays, nor false overpowered weapons. Rising Storm 2: Vietnam focuses on realism with an atmospheric take and deep strategy.
